La añada 2025 en Château Clinet quedará grabada en la memoria del château y de su director Ronan Laborde como el año que redefinió los límites del ciclo de la vid. Modelado por un verano excepcionalmente cálido, seco y desafiante, este vino es el testimonio de cómo un viñedo viejo y un terruño arcilloso magistral pueden transformar el estrés climático en una opulencia frutal, una concentración y una finura extraordinarias. Un tinto de Pomerol soberbio, profundo y de una elegancia atemporal.

A composed, well-structured and precise Pomerol showcasing red berries and baking spices on the nose. Full-bodied with plush tannins and fresh acidity. There is energy at the center despite the solid frame of tannins shaping the midpalate. Focused and driven finish.
Less marked by oak than in recent vintages, the 2025 Clinet reveals a refined bouquet of cedar, dark berries, spice and fresh licorice. Medium- to full-bodied, dense and layered, it’s broad-shouldered yet more tensile than usual, built around a structured core of fruit and concluding with a long, perfumed finish. Reflecting the vintage in its balance between density and approachability, it remains true to the estate’s style, with a firm, robust frame. It will benefit from some years in bottle to fully harmonize. This is a blend of 80% Merlot and 20% Cabernet Sauvignon.
Lots of fragrant floral aromatics on the nose, smells so vivid and expressive along with mint, blackcurrant leaf, pepper and tobacco. Supple and generous, immediately both energetic and plush with great tannins, great lift and focus. Joyful and full of red berry juice with chalky tannins that fill the mouth. Spice comes in on the finish. Plump yet also has an element of cool crispness. I like this – it’s elegant and refined while still being mouthwatering and juicy. Great stuff that makes you smile. Salty with a slightly reserved nature but still giving such flavour and complexity. Earliest ever harvest (started 4 September). A yield of 34hl/ha. Ageing 100% in oak (60% new).
